Peter Eisentraut <peter.eisentraut@enterprisedb.com> writes: > I have updated this patch set to rename the _obj() functions to > _object(), and I have dropped the _ptrtype() variants. > I have also split the patch to put the new API and the example uses into > separate patches. This patch set seems fine to me, so I've marked it Ready for Committer. I think serious consideration should be given to back-patching the 0001 part (that is, addition of the macros). Otherwise we'll have to remember not to use these macros in code intended for back-patch, and that'll be mighty annoying once we are used to them. regards, tom lane
